Best time to go to Glenville

The best time to visit Glenville can depend on the weather and when visitor numbers rise and fall. The hottest average temperature in Glenville falls in August, when visitor numbers are high and weather is mostly sunny with light rain. The coolest average temperature in Glenville falls in February, visitor numbers are low and weather is mostly cloudy with light rain.

calendar iconCalendar Monthtemperature iconTemperaturerain iconPrecipitationmostly cloudy iconCloudinessoccupation rate iconOccupancyprice iconPricing
January23.7°F (-4.6°C)Light RainVery CloudyLowSlightly Low
February21.6°F (-5.8°C)Light RainMostly CloudyLowAverage
March25.9°F (-3.4°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ageSlightly Low
April35.4°F (1.9°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ageSlightly Low
May45.0°F (7.2°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ageAverage
June54.3°F (12.4°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ageAverage
July63.0°F (17.2°C)Light RainMostly SunnyHighSlightly High
August64.0°F (17.8°C)Light RainMostly SunnyHighSlightly High
September57.6°F (14.2°C)Light RainMostly SunnyHighAverage
October47.8°F (8.8°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ageSlightly High
November38.7°F (3.7°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ageAverage
December30.2°F (-1.0°C)Light RainVery CloudyLowAverage

The nearest major airports for your trip to Glenville

Flying into Glenville, Nova Scotia, can be done via several major airports. Charlottetown, PE (YYG) is situated 140km away, with notable hotels such as The Sydney Boutique Inn and Fairholm Boutique Inns, both 5km from the airport. Sydney, NS (YQY) is 98km from Glenville, offering accommodations like The Simon Hotel Sydney and Holiday Inn Sydney - Waterfront, each 11km from the airport. Cap-aux-Meules, QC (YGR-Iles-de-la-Madeleine) is about 145km away, with options such as Chateau Madelinot, located 6km from the airport. What's the weather like in Glenville?
The hottest months are usually August and July with an average temp of 60°F, while the coldest months are February and January with an average of 25°F. Average annual precipitation for Glenville is 66 inches.
